kabuk
Meaning
- The hard layer over or around something naturally formed to protect it; shell, bark, skin of a fruit, rind or husk.
- The hard, brown outer layer around bread; crust.
- The incrustation over a wound or pimple; scab.
- The outer layer surrounding liquid or gaseous core; crust.
- The outer chitinaceous, siliceous, bony or keratinous layer around an animal.

Etymology
In summary
Inherited from Ottoman Turkish قبوق (ḳabuḳ, “bark, rind, the skin or peel of a fruit, shell”), from Proto-Turkic *kāpuk (“bark, shell”) from Proto-Turkic *kāp- (“to surround”), equivalent to kap + -uk.
